The Korean Mob is based in Alderney City, Liberty City. Niko Bellic and Derrick McReary assist one of their members, Kim Young-Guk, in a counterfeiting operation. But Niko later kills Kim on orders from Jon Gravelli. In addition to their counterfeiting operation the LCPD database suggests that they are also involved in the drug trade and are supplied by the Triads.

A group of Korean assassins called the Wonsu Nodong will be featured it GTA Chinatown Wars, though it is unknown if they are associated with the Alderney based Korean crime syndicate that Kim works for.
